Groovy - Grab: почему он продолжает скачивать нужные банки? - PullRequest
1 голос
/ 21 февраля 2012

У меня есть скрипт, где метод аннотируется @Grab аннотацией

@Grab(group='org.codehaus.groovy.modules.http-builder', module='http-builder', version='0.5.2' )

каждый раз, когда я запускаю скрипт, groovy загружает все необходимые баночки из интернета, что делает выполнение скрипта очень медленным.

Почему он это делает? Он только что скачал все необходимые банки, я вижу их в .groovy / grapes

Groovy 1.8.4 в Linux

Спасибо за помощь

1 Ответ

4 голосов
/ 21 февраля 2012

Я думаю, что это проблема самого репозитория http-builder , имеющего зависимости с диапазоном версий.

Возможный обходной путь здесь

Кроме того, http-builder, похоже, зависит от Groovy [1.5,1.7.99], поэтому понятия не имею, что он делает, когда вы захватываете Groovy 1.8

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...